Under-21s score four to close on leaders

COLWYN BAY U21s moved to within one point of league leaders Llandudno Reserves in the FAW National Reserve League’s Premier Conference with a 4-0 Friday night away win at Ruthin Town Reserves.

The game saw Alex Downes make a welcome first appearance after his long journey back from injury, while new goalkeeper signing Jack Moorley kept a clean sheet on his debut.

The young Seagulls ledc 3-0 at half-time with goals from Logan Sumner (24), Ben Woodmansee (28) and skipper Efan Bowden-Williams (38), and Elliott Bullock added the fourth goal on 77 minutes.

COLWYN BAY: Jack Moorley, Alex Downes (Robin Williams 46), Dan Russell (Harrison Mills-Morgan 60), Dylan Culshaw-Roberts (Luca Moran 60), Efan Bowden-Williams, Dafi Rowlands, Elliott Bullock, Ben Woodmansee (Anthony Poole 72), Ben Hoban, Logan Sumner, Ben Fisher (Harrison Keyes 76). Unused sub: Ben Roberts.
